Notes

For a twist on the recipe try soaking 2 oz of medium toasted American Oak cubes for about a month in some bourbon. Then toss the cubes into a carboy with the beer for two months or more depending on the oak flavor you want.

The brew came out very similar to Great Lakes Blackout stout. Very pleased with the results, and I will brew again. Also you may want to use a little more of the chocolate malt because the chocolate flavor is very subtle.
